Sen. Josh Hawley (R-MO) is pushing the U.S. attorney general to investigate a Missouri prosecutor for civil rights violations for investigating a St. Louis couple that used guns to threaten protesters that had broken into a private neighborhood.
Hawley sent a letter to Attorney General William Barr urging him to take action against St. Louis Circuit Attorney Kim Gardner. Gardner is investigating a St. Louis couple, Mark and Patricia McCloskey, for allegedly meeting protesters who broke into the McCloskeys’ gated community with a “violent assault.”
